Title

THE EFFECTS OF ARSENIC ON BLOOD CELLS IN RAT

Abstract

 Environmental pollutions is a global problem which is the most important goals of researchers. In developing countries, the pollution of the heavy metals in the environment is a serious problem. ARSENIC is one of the heavy metals in the environment. In addition to natural resources and as a result of using these metals in various industrie-products like paints, ceramics, etc..., the environment is getting more polluted than any other time. By entering this element in to the body, it causes several side-effects in organs such as digestive, nervous, renal, reproductive and cardiovascular system. Lauwerys et.al (1995) showed that RATs exposing for short periods to the pollution of heavy metals could have unfavourable effects such as damaging of the enzymes system. The aim of this study is to find the effects of ARSENIC on BLOOD CELLS in RATs. To perform these experiments, 16 RAT were devided in to 4 groups. It is notable that each group was kept separate. The first group was exposed to 50mg/l ARSENIC in drinking water. The second and third groups were exposed to 100mg/l and 200mg/l of ARSENIC in drinking water respectively. The fourth group was considered as the control group. After 2 months of treatment, blood-sampling was done and some laboratory tests were conducted on the BLOOD CELLS. The analysis showed that different concentration of ARSENIC has special impact on the BLOOD CELLS. These impacts are non significant change in the red BLOOD CELLS, but they are quite meaningful in some blood whit cells such as monocyts, lymphocyte, basophile and eosinophils. The reason of non significant in RATs red BLOOD CELLS are in realation to more resistance of RATs to environmental pollution compare to the humans.
